Hotel Phones Every room in a hotel needs a phone with different capabilities, like multiple lines, inward dialing and unique numbers for every room. Each phone system should come equipped with voicemail that a guest can check. Any calls that are made from the guest to outside lines can be tracked for billing purposes.Telephone surcharge. Don’t pick up the phone in your hotel room for any reason other than to call the front desk, Banas says. Not only do hotels charge for long-distance calls, but also they often make you pay for local calls. So use your own phone for all calls.How do you call someone staying at a hotel? Call the hotel and ask the operator to connect you to the receptionist. Tell the receptionist that you wish to speak with so and so, who’s a guest staying at the hotel. She/He will ask for your name and tell you to hold on, find the guest, and inform him.

Is it cheaper to book a hotel by phone?
Reality is, hotels tend to offer the best rate when guests book directly with them. At the same time, hotels are very clear about their prices in order to avoid any misunderstandings that might affect the guests’ experience. Because of this, when you book directly with a hotel, prices are final and free of hidden fees. In general, our lowest-priced rooms are available when booked well in advance and would not typically be available to book close to your stay date. This is why we always suggest that you book early to avoid disappointment. In some instances, including where demand decreases, our room prices may fall too.What are hotel fees?
